I was asked to respond to this thread in order to get people on the right path in terms of developing the story.
Making movies is much like writing a news story, as Albaraa has mentioned most of the elements of newsworthiness above. In doing journalism, we're taught that the story is often in the background and only the right people will be able to see where the big story REALLY is. So is the big story going to be AlMaghrib, teaching students in the West? no, most likely not. There's nothing really interesting about and Islamic Institute teaching students. Even if the method they use is really different than what's out there. I would say focus on Human Interest and Impact as the two elements you want to tap into. One way to do this is to find interesting muslims with interesting stories and part of their interesting story has one way or another to do with AlMaghrib.. Know anyone who was so depressed and wanted to commit suicide until they were introduced to Islam? Did attending that one AlMaghrib class change their life? lol just an example, but you get what I'm saying.. Think outside the box. Look at the elements of newsworthiness (and for the record there is one more element : Proximity) and SOMETIMES the more elements your story has, the bigger hit it will be. wallahu alem.
